Broadband availability in the TN8 postcode district (Sevenoaks) is Strong — superfast is near-universal and gigabit is rolling out. Across the 555 postcodes Ofcom measures in TN8, superfast broadband (30 Mbit/s or faster) reaches 85.2% of premises and gigabit-capable lines are available to 65.2%.

Around 1.1% of premises in TN8 fall below the Universal Service Obligation (a minimum of 10 Mbit/s download and 1 Mbit/s upload), so the overwhelming majority of homes and businesses here can already order a decent fixed line. House prices in TN8

Based on 133 sales registered with HM Land Registry in the last 12 months, the median sold price in TN8 is £455,000, up 4.0% on the previous year (£437,500).

Detached

£750,000

34 sales

Semi-detached

£470,000

37 sales

Terraced

£335,000

41 sales

Flat / maisonette

£160,000

11 sales
